We have all worked in dysfunctional teams at some point and know the agony and frustration associated with them. Most of us have experienced some teams in our lives that were a joy.
There are hundreds of rules for getting teams to work better together. They all work if you can get the teams to really do them. I have two favorite rules that really make a difference in the quality of teamwork. They are:
- Never make jokes in a team environment at the expense of one of the members
- Develop a Team Charter with specific consequences for Social Loafing.
